The Long Company Mummers at The Old Bridge Inn Ripponden

It was dark night with touch of drizzle from the skies, but in front of the oil lamps waited a brilliant surprise.  By torch light in procession played in by musicians came strange shapes all clad in fantastic guise.  There was King Christmas, Common Jack, The Doctor and Beelzebub, St. George and the Prince of Paradine, all gathered close in one covey to act and speak, to fight, to die, cure, to live again and all the time to mum and mime.

This is agreat living tradition being enacted around the winter solstice.  It brought brilliant ideas to life of the light that will return in summer.  It showed us what we can do in the dark nights of winter.  With flaming torches, musicians and wonderful actors all in an open theatre more often used as a car park this primal spectacle was brilliantly brought to life.  There are so many reasons that I could give to recommend this performance but the easiest way is to say that I enjoyed it and want to go back for more.

6th January 2015 The Old Bridge Inn, Ripponden, HX6 4DF
